What Are The Types Of Amplifiers?

Hint: An amplifier, often known as an electrical amplifier or (informally) amp, is a device that can boost the power of a signal (a time-varying voltage or current). It's a two-port electrical circuit that uses power from a power source to boost the amplitude of a signal supplied to its input terminals, resulting in a signal with a proportionately higher amplitude at the output. The gain of an amplifier is defined as the ratio of output voltage, current, or power to input voltage, current, or power. A circuit with a power gain higher than one is known as an amplifier.

Although amplifiers are sometimes categorised based on input and output parameters, there are four fundamental types:
Current Amplifier: As the name implies, a current amplifier increases the input current. A low input impedance and a high output impedance describe it.
Voltage Amplifier: An amplifier that amplifies a given voltage to produce a higher voltage output. It has a very high input impedance and a very low output impedance.
Transconductance amplifier: An amplifier that alters output current in response to variations in input voltage is known as a transconductance amplifier.
Transresistance amplifier: An amplifier that changes output voltage in response to changing input current is known as a transresistance amplifier. A current-to-voltage converter is another name for it.
Power Amplifiers: Power amplifier is a generic word that refers to the amount of power produced by the power supply circuit or the amount of power transmitted to the load, however it is not strictly a type. It's often found in a circuit's final output stages.
OP AMP: An op-amp, or operational amplifier, is a type of integrated circuit that works as a voltage amplifier with differential input. It has two inputs, one positive and one negative, but only one output with an extremely high gain. Originally, valves were used to make op-amps.
Note: A servo amplifier is a device with an inbuilt feedback loop that allows the output to be actively controlled at a certain level. A DC servo is used at frequencies below DC levels, where there are no fast oscillations in an audio or RF signal. These are commonly employed in mechanical actuators or devices that require a consistent speed or torque, such as DC motors. Some AC motors can be controlled using an AC servo amplifier.
